soundman

Member
Soundman do you notice any differences at all using maxibloom than The og VB formula? Trich production, yield, nose, structure?

The only difference I see is V+B has maybe slightly stronger Petiole connection to main stems. I hope that is the right terminology. When I use V+B and pull of fan leaves I get a fiber that pulls off with the Petiole, not a clean break. Also with the V+B the stalk is a little harder to cut thru when chopping near soil line. None of these differences bother me. I think adding a touch of Diamond Nectar to the Maxi series will help make things more even between Maxi and V+B? I think V+B has or had more humic acids right from the base.

I think my plants tended to stretch a little bit more with V+B. That is hard to prove as I didn't do a side by side with same strain. Overall I think I got stretchier plants though.

Both are good food. Sometimes I get temped to try V+B again. The shipping to my new home makes it much more expensive though.

Hope that ramble helps. Curious what others think who tried both brands.

I should add that I started using Hydroplex as a booster in flower with V+B. That was suggested by Chris the owner of V+B back in 2011 or 2012. Lots of folks add something to the V+B.

Funny you mention Jacks. Currently running Jacks pro hydro 5-12-26 with Calnit & Epsom salt, ful power fulvic, & Fossil Fuel humic. No aminos, no kelp, no NPK boosters. Gonna ditch the expensive acids and go to fulvic & leonardite powders with black strap the last 3 weeks til chop.
